How long does a wood fence last in the Phoenix sun?

Unfinished and unmaintained, wood here grays and checks within a couple of summers, and posts fail well before the panels do. With decent stain or paint, sound posts, and the occasional repair after storm season, the same fence lasts dramatically longer. The sun is the tax. Maintenance is how you keep the bill small.

Is it worth staining a deck in Arizona, or does the sun just eat it?

The sun eats bare wood faster. A quality penetrating stain, applied to clean and dry wood, is sacrificial armor: UV degrades the stain instead of the lumber. Expect to recoat on a regular cycle here rather than the longer intervals a Midwest label promises. Skipping it does not save money. It defers the cost into board replacement.

My fence leans after a monsoon storm. Repair or replace?

It depends on the posts. If panels are sound and the posts snapped or heaved, we can reset or replace posts and save the fence. If the wood itself is rotted, dried out, and shedding fasteners, patching one lean buys you a season, not a solution.
